Stock ZJs flex amazingly well, the coil sprung rear helps a ton. If his sway bars were hooked up though that certainly would cause problems. I love my ZJ, and it sure as hell surprised me what it could do when I first started taking it out. But a stock ZJ on street tires is absolutely not gonna be able to keep up with your XJ.

me: 99xj~
-2" BB
-235/75 wrangler dura tracs
-no front sway bar

my buddy: 03ish wragler
-6" lift
-33x12.50's (new this summer)
-arbs front and rear

this summer:
id say about 2 or 3 places where he could go and i couldnt. now, the tires and lift allow for a more direct line from A to B, while my line is far more ziggy-zaggy to maneuver the trail. BUT, if i was a rough on mine as he is on his, then id say that really only ONCE this summer, was he able to get up it and not me.... not that i didnt try... but those lockers really gave him the advantage... i just end up being slower over the terrain and with a lot more spinning than him.

so thats my .02 on the matter...
